Officer Key Decision - Tuesday 25th November 2025
In a delegated Officer Key Decision, Paul Kitson, Corporate Director Inclusive Economy Housing and Culture, in consultation with the Cabinet Lead Member for Finance and Resources, approved the award of twelve corporate security contracts across four lots, for a term of four years. The decision, which was subject to call-in, aims to deliver savings of £1.8 million over the contract term, and ensure compliance with fair pay and London Living Wage (LLW) policies.
Officer Key Decision - Monday 15th September 2025
In a delegated Officer Key Decision, Paul Kitson, Corporate Director of Inclusive Economy, Housing & Culture, in consultation with Mayor Rokhsana Fiaz OBE, Portfolio Lead for Inclusive Economy, Strategic Housing & Culture, and Conrad Hall, Corporate Director of Resources, approved land transactions related to the Pier Road Land Assembly project. This decision, made on 17 September 2025, involves acquiring long-term interests in land to the north and south of Pier Road to facilitate the construction of 350 new homes, with 127 designated for social rent. The end of the call-in period for this decision is midnight on 26 September 2025, and implementation can begin from 27 September 2025.
